某钢结构构筑物抗震设防参数研究
详细信息    查看官网全文
摘要
针对工程场地地震安全性评价中,确定钢结构构筑物抗震设防参数存在不同阻尼比的情况,以江苏省大丰市某钢结构构筑物的抗震设防参数为研究对象。首先,采用一维等效线性化波动分析方法进行地震动效应分析计算后,对计算反应谱进行规准,得到不同阻尼比、不同概率水准的规准谱参数;其次,根据当前的规范可以推算得到相应的地震动参数;最后,考虑规准谱参数与相关规范的衔接,通过综合比较分析,给出满足工程抗震设防要求的设计地震动参数,为重大建设工程的抗震设计提供依据。
For the evaluation of seismic safety for engineering sites to determine the steel structure construction parameters of seismic fortification of their different damping ratios,in Dafeng City,Jiangsu Province,a steel structure building's anti—seismic fortification parameters as the research object.The ground motion effect analysis is performed by using the one—dimensional equivalent linearization wave analysis method.Firstly,based on the normalization of calculated response spectrum,the normalization response spectrum parameters with different damping ration and different probabilities of exceedance are gauged.Secondly,according to the current codes for seismic design,the corresponding seismic ground motion parameters can be reckoned.Finally,consider the connection between normalization spectrum parameters and relevant specifications,through a comprehensive comparative analysis is given to satisfy the engineering requirements for seismic resistance design of motion parameters,provide the basis for the seismic design of the major construction projects.
